Łapsze Wyżne [ˈwapʂɛ ˈvɨʐnɛ] (Slovak: Vyšné Lapše) is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Łapsze Niżne, within Nowy Targ County, Lesser Poland Voivodeship, in southern Poland, close to the border with Slovakia.
It lies approximately 4 kilometres (2 mi) west of Łapsze Niżne, 16 km (10 mi) south-east of Nowy Targ, and 76 km (47 mi) south of the regional capital Kraków.
[1] It is one of the 14 villages in the Polish part of the historical region of Spiš (Polish: Spisz).
Łapsze Wyżne (where Wyżne means Upper, as it lays upper in the valley) is the younger village from the sister settlement Łapsze Niżne (where Niżne means Lower).
